What’s Typically Included in a Full Kit:
1. Rod Blank – The main carbon/graphite shaft.
2. Guides – Single-foot or double-foot snake guides + stripping guide.
3. Reel Seat – Usually aluminum or composite.
4. Handle/Grip – Cork or EVA foam (half-wells or cigar shape).
5. Thread & Epoxy – For securing guides and finishing wraps.
6. Hook Keeper & Winding Check – Small finishing components.
7. Instructions – Assembly guide (if provided by Bloke).
